My last grow I attempted to make just a few seeds, but ended up with a LOT of seeds. I know I was careless and what I did wrong, but even so I still don't see how I ended up with so many seeds.

I made my attempt at controlled pollination when the females were about 10 days into flowering. They just had the beginnings of buds, not even at the "Q-Tips" stage yet. What I don't understand is, even if I was totally careless and pollinated every bud on the plants at the time, those buds were only a small portion of the total buds the plant ended up with. So if I only pollinated say 1 or 2 percent of the buds (all there were at the time), how did I end up with around 50 percent of the buds having seeds? Any ideas how this could happen?

Tony the way I limit pollination....


I only pollinate the lowest buds.....


I do the work just before lights out..... turn off all fans....

hit the bottom buds.....

the next day at lights on.....


spray everything down with water...... this will evaporate in a few hours....


at which time the fans can be turned back on......


The water spray will germinate(kill) unused pollen......

Individual pollen spores are extraordinarily tiny and light. While you may carefully paint individual flowers, you're doing so with hundreds of times more pollen than you "need". This means loose pollen and the slightest draft will pick it up and move it somewhere else in the grow.

Also, seeded flowers should be towards the back of the grow and left untouched. Placed up front, hands moving in and out of the garden will pick up pollen and distribute it throughout the grow.
